About the Role

Project Manager - Social Housing Planned Works
Birmingham based
£60k - £65k + Car / Allowance + Benefits

We are working with a leading Social Housing contractor to recruit an experienced Project Manager to deliver Social Housing refurbishment schemes in Birmingham.

This is a fantastic opportunity for a proven Project Manager with a determined and motivated attitude, or an experienced Senior Site Manager who is looking to progress with a market leader. Works include internal and external upgrades to tenanted properties, including new kitchens, bathrooms, windows, doors, roofing, and some decarbonisation projects.

Daily Responsibilities:

  • Manage all day to day operations of the capital improvement programmes.
  • Identifying discrepancies and risks and taking appropriate actions, reporting back to relevant stakeholders when this occurs
  • Work closely and meet with client and stakeholders on site to survey and complete property condition reports.
  • Developing policies & procedures to support the achievement of new projects
  • Site visits to undertake inspections of works and/or liaise with trade operatives, tenants, contractors or statutory bodies to resolve any issues and ensure high satisfaction is achieved
  • Maintain Health and Safety and environmental management.
  • Drawing up construction phase safety plans and ensuring the safe delivery set out within each plan.
  • Understand and manage all client expectations maintaining good working relations.
  • Complete project handover and ensure everything is defect/snag free

Essential Criteria:

  • Proven experience as a Project Manager / Senior Site Manager on social housing planned works
  • Excellent stakeholder management and communication skills
  • Full UK driving licence
  • Knowledge of building safety, fire compliance, and relevant post‑Gateway requirements
  • Relevant construction or project management qualification (e.g. HNC/HND, degree, or equivalent experience)
